Subject: [U-Boot] convention for SPI dummy data?
Date: Fri, 23 Apr 2010 10:43:07 +0200 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20100423084307.GN20047@leila.ping.de> (raw)
Hi,
I have finally got MMC/SD working on my coldfire board and would like
to send some patches.
However, one of the things I had to change was the dummy data sent
out by SPI for read-only transactions. The original driver had all
zeros, for SD/MMC all ones (0xFF) is needed.
Is such a change acceptable, or is there any configuration option/flag
I could use?
